In this role, you will research optimal solutions to a wide range of challenges and take care of in-person errands around Berkeley. You will be offered to work on a range of tasks such as online research (finding products, travel plans), answering emails, helping with workshop logistics, personal errands (bicycle repairs, fixing housing issues, in-person purchases), moving house (finding apartments, assembling furniture, GP registration, etc.), personal life admin (e.g. taxes), data entry, etc. Over time, you might take on more challenging responsibilities, such as setting up legal entities or viewing and buying Berkeley real estate. While we are looking for candidates who can cover a wide range of tasks, you will always decide yourself whether you want to do a particular task. The ideal candidate gets a lot done, is reliable, and is detail-oriented.

You will work at least 10 hours per week and possibly full-time (depending on your availability and client demand), compensated at $45/h (negotiable), with the option to negotiate a retainer with each client to ensure a steady source of income. You will either be self-employed (preferred), or hired through the Atlas Fellowship, a global scholarship program (at $40/h plus benefits).
